I've encountered major issues with OpenOffice since upgrading the Mac to Big Sur.

At first OpenOffice 4.1.7 or 4.1.8 simply wouldn't open and would crash immediately. This was resolved by removing the User data and signing up from scratch.

However...

OpenOffice crashes when opening a docx file.

It also crashes when trying to install the Word Count extension.

Any ideas why this may be happening?

https://libreoffice.org/ is the actively developed successor to OpenOffice. It shows the word count on the status bar. It handles most docx files much better than OpenOffice. However, docx should never be used with either program. Open docx from external sources, save your own working copy in the native ODF format as you would do with any other software. PDF is the best export format when the receipient of your work is not a co-editor. In case of co-editing you save a docx from your working copy.
-----------------
MS Office can open ODF text and spreadsheets (but possibly not as well as LibreOffice handles docx and xlsx). Likewise, a user of MSO would store his working copy of an ODF text document as docx and send back an ODF copy of his finished work.

See Bug 138122 (blurry_text) - LibreOffice text blurry on Retina displays on macOS 11
I try to recap what we know about this problem:

- It is only visible on Retina screens. It's not important if this screen is built-in or external. The fonts get blurry.
- The print preview in Calc is fine, i.e. it is *not* blurry - for what ever reason.
- macOS 10.14 added some breaking changes, which caused this bug. What this changes were exactly - no idea.
- macOS 10.14 also added some "legacy compatibility mode". If an application was build or at least pretends to be build with the SDK for macOS 10.13 or earlier, it would "revert" this breaking changes for that application. The workaround in bug 122218 made LibreOffice look like an old macOS 10.13 application. So it fixed this bug "for now".
- macOS 11 dropped this "legacy compatibility mode". So you have to adapt to the new way of doing things, or you get blurry text.

The problem is that we do not know what should be changed in LibreOffice, or what exactly the legacy stuff is LibreOffice is using, which was changed in macOS 10.14. Maybe it has something to do with the "Layer-Backed Views" described in the macOS 10.14 Release Notes

https://developer.apple.com/documentati ... acos_10_14

Or maybe it's something completely different.
